IAC Pavilion Forums at AirVenture are "Pitts-Centric"

In celebration of the 70th anniversary of the first test flight of the Pitts S-1, speakers at the IAC Pavilion will cover subjects in their forums that are "Pitts-Centric". Forums will be ongoing from Tuesday through Saturday (July 21-25) that will delve into all areas of the airplane and the aerobatics for which it is known.

Gary Debaun, US Nationals CD, has signed up to give a forum on "Buying a Used Pitts", Wednesday, July 22 at 10:00. Gary has done many pre-buys over the years and says, "You better assign me a time slot or I will be talking on this subject all day!". He will fly to AirVenture in his Pitts project, still unpainted, and utilize the specially designated aircraft parking for Pitts next to the IAC building. Remember to register for parking in advance.

You don't want to miss Don Weaver's forum on "The Aerodynamics of Basic Aerobatics", Friday, July 24 at 11:30. His presentation includes diagrams, photos and video shot in Sleazy, the Berz Flight Training Pitts S2B.  Don is a competition pilot from Michigan IAC Chapter 88 and a CFI who has been instructing aerobatics and tailwheel endorsement since 1999.

Although the subjects are still being formulated and presenters are being sought, they will include, but not be limited to, such things as,

  • The Right Pitts for you: explaining the various models
  • Maintenance: problem areas and how to address them
  • Pitts and spins
  • The Pitts Landing Myth: Anyone can do it…no…really!
  • Pitts Modifications: the good, the bad, the ugly
  • Pitts partnerships: the do's and don'ts.
  • Single-hole vs. two-place
  • Scratch Building a Pitts: where to start and what to expect.
  • Curtis Pitts: an original - remembering the man
